"Asia Beyond the Stereotypes: Portrayals of North Korea, China, and India" featuring Barbara Demick and Kavita Philip


 History     Feb 14 2013 | 12:30 PM - 2:00 PM Humanities Gateway 1010

Barbara Demick is the Los Angeles Times Beijing bureau chief and the author of Logavina Street: Life and Death in a Sarajevo Neighborhood. Her most recent book, Nothing to Envy: Ordinary Lives in North Korea, won the BBC's Samuel Johnson Award for the year's best work in nonfiction for 2010. Demick will join in conversation with Kavita Philip (History). The talk will be moderated by Erika Hayasaki (Literary Journalism), with introductory remarks from Jeffrey Wasserstrom (History).
